2001 Nissan Pathfinder oxygen sensor — what it does and when to replace it
Yes, an oxygen sensor is absolutely fitted and relevant on the 2001 Nissan Pathfinder (R50). Technical sources such as the Nissan Factory Service Manual (EC section for the 2001 Pathfinder) and contemporaneous OBD‑II emissions requirements confirm the vehicle runs closed‑loop fuel control using exhaust oxygen feedback. This model typically has four sensors: two upstream air‑fuel ratio (A/F) sensors in the exhaust manifolds and two downstream heated oxygen sensors after the catalytic converters to monitor catalyst efficiency.
On this Pathfinder, the oxygen sensor family is the engine’s key feedback for fuelling. The upstream A/F sensors constantly sample oxygen in the exhaust so the ECU can trim fuel on the fly, keeping the air‑fuel mix right on the money for smooth running, strong performance, and tidy fuel economy. The downstream sensors don’t adjust fuelling, they make sure the catalytic converters are doing their job and help flag issues before they become costly.
When these sensors age or fail, owners may notice the check engine light, a bit of a rough idle, lazy throttle response, higher fuel use, or even a whiff of sulphur from the exhaust. It’s not a “serviceable” item in the clean-and-reuse sense—once an oxygen or A/F sensor is tired or contaminated, replacement is the fix. There isn’t a strict time‑based change interval in Nissan’s literature, however, many see reliable life in the 160,000–200,000 km range. If the vehicle is used for lots of short trips, or has had coolant or silicone contamination, they can fail earlier.
- Choose the correct sensor type and position (Bank 1/Bank 2, Sensor 1 = upstream, Sensor 2 = downstream). Bank 1 is the side with cylinder 1.
- Rule out exhaust leaks before the sensors—leaks skew readings.
- Use a proper O2 sensor socket, allow the exhaust to cool, and apply penetrating oil to stubborn threads.
- Most new sensors arrive with anti‑seize on the threads, don’t add more, and tighten to the service‑manual spec.
- Route the harness away from heat and moving parts, clip it securely, clear fault codes, then complete a drive cycle to confirm trims and catalyst monitors reset nicely.

How many oxygen sensors does a 2001 Nissan Pathfinder have, and where are they?
Most 2001 Pathfinders run four sensors. Two upstream A/F sensors sit in the exhaust manifolds (one per bank) to manage fuelling. Two downstream heated O2 sensors are mounted after the catalytic converters to watch catalyst performance. Bank 1 is the side with cylinder 1, exact left/right depends on engine orientation, so checking the service manual or cylinder order is wise.
Can a bad oxygen sensor damage the catalytic converter?
It can. A failed or lazy sensor may let the engine run too rich, overheating and poisoning the catalytic converter, or too lean, affecting drivability and emissions. Catching sensor faults early helps protect the cats and saves on petrol.
Do these sensors need periodic replacement?
There’s no hard-and-fast kilometre interval from Nissan, but many owners replace them around 160,000–200,000 km as preventative maintenance, especially the upstream A/F sensors. If fuel economy drops, the MIL comes on, or scan‑tool trims look off, test and replace sooner.
